Chevrolet Blazer is available with front wheel drive and four wheel (4x4) drive, while Land Rover Discovery can be equipped only with four wheel (4x4) drive. All-wheel drive models tend to consume more fuel, so if you don't need off road capabilities, Chevrolet Blazer also offers 2-wheel drive versions for fuel economy. 2WD versions also have lower maintenance costs.

Ground clearance: 188 mm (7.4 inches)283 mm (11.1 inches)
Because of the higher ground clearance, Land Rover Discovery can perform better on bad roads - it can go over higher obstacles and bumps. At the same time, the higher ground clearance can reduce stability and handling on paved roads, especially at higher speeds.
